Bill overview
This bill, the Don’t Feed the Bears Act of 2025, aims to reduce dangerous interactions between people and bears on federal public lands. It requires federal land management agencies to prohibit intentionally feeding bears and to end the practice of bear baiting, which is used in some states for hunting. The bill directs the Secretary of the Interior to enforce existing regulations and for other agencies to adopt similar regulations within a year.
